Well ATM particularly is short for asynchronous transfer mode and is often defined as a traditional cell based switching strategy that specifically uses asynchronous time division multiplexing that allows encoding of certain data into specific sized cells or cell relay and offers particular data link layer services that especially run on OSI Layer 1 physical links. Oftentimes people mistake it with packet switched networks such as the Internet Protocol or Ethernet where varying sized small-scale packets are utilized for data transport.
Asynchronous transfer mode or ATM typically possesses properties of two types of networking. This indicates that it can be utilized in each of circuit switched as well as packet switched networking. This allows it to act as the perfect solution to a broad range of data transfer. It is additionally quite appropriate for real time media transport. The model which is especially employed in this particular mode of data transfer is generally connection focused, therefore easily linking both end points with virtual circuit even before the data starting to transfer.
Asynchronous transfer mode technology will easily be used for both LAN and WAN connections. ATM additionally has some alternative special capabilities that are mentioned in brief as listed here:
Asynchronous transfer mode has the potential of providing a data transfer speed of as much as 2.5 GBps that effortlessly aids high bandwidth distributed programs. This is generally useful for video-on-demand approaches or video conferencing which are typically dependent on new distributed software. It also enables entry to remote databases including multimedia data.
ATM uses the fundamental strategies to switch among individual integrated switching systems. As a result, it is specifically suitable for the distributed applications that typically produce constant bit rate or CBR data streams. This is also ideal for variable bit rate or VBR.
